ܐܫܟܬܐ

Classical Syriac

Etymology

Compare Akkadian 𒋓 (išku) and Hebrew אֶשֶׁךְ (ʾéšeḵ).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): [ʔɛʃk(ə)θɑ] (singular)
  • IPA(key): [ʔɛʃke], [ʔɛʃkɑθɑ] (plural)

Noun

ܐܫܟܬܐ • (transliteration neededf (plural ܐܫܟܬܐ or ܐܫܟܐ)

  1. (anatomy) testicle
